The Zero Tackle "Team of the Week" is based predominantly on a statistical performance. This understandably has pros and cons but allows us to remove any bias or preconceptions about a player or their opponents.

Players are compared to others in their starting position across a variety of stats, with a small bonus added if their team wins that round. The player with the highest "value" is then selected in each position. Players cannot be selected out of position.

As such, the interchange players are chosen from players who start the match from the bench and are there to give an indication of the players who performed best in that role.

Team of the Week: Round 19

  1. Tom Trbojevic (Sea Eagles)
  2. Matthew Wright (Sea Eagles)
  3. James Roberts (Broncos)
  4. Solomone Kata (Warriors)
  5. Nene Macdonald (Dragons)
  6. Anthony Milford (Broncos)
  7. Nathan Cleary (Panthers)
  8. Korbin Sims (Broncos)
  9. Jake Granville (Cowboys)
  10. Aaron Woods (Wests Tigers)
  11. Kevin Proctor (Titans)
  12. Shaun Lane (Sea Eagles)
  13. Paul Gallen (Sharks)
    INTERCHANGE
  14. Jack de Belin (Dragons)
  15. Dave Taylor (Raiders)
  16. Shaun Fensom (Cowboys)
  17. Reagan Campbell-Gillard (Panthers)

Honourable Mentions: Jack Wighton (Raiders), Akuila Uate (Sea Eagles), Tautau Moga (Broncos), Tyrone May (Panthers), Ashley Taylor (Titans), Martin Taupau (Sea Eagles), Andrew McCullough (Broncos), Elliot Whitehead (Raiders), Jason Taumalolo (Cowboys)
